However, drywall screws have several limitations that make them unsuitable for outdoor use. The primary concern is the material composition and the finish of these screws. Most drywall screws are not coated with corrosion-resistant materials. This means that when exposed to moisture or varying weather conditions, they are likely to rust and deteriorate quickly. Rust can weaken the structural integrity of the joint they are fastened in, leading to potential failures in your outdoor projects.

Furthermore, while drywall screws can sometimes be rated for light-duty applications, outdoor environments require fasteners that can withstand more rigorous conditions. For instance, footing fixtures, fences, and decks need screws that are strong and resistant to environmental factors like rain, humidity, and temperature fluctuations. Using drywall screws for these applications can lead to problems not only for your project but also pose safety risks.


So, what types of screws are suitable for outdoor use? The best options are typically stainless steel, galvanized, or coated screws specifically designed for exterior applications. These screws have special finishes that protect them from rust and corrosion, ensuring they can withstand the elements. Stainless steel screws, for example, are resistant to both rust and corrosion, making them ideal for marine and coastal applications where exposure to saltwater is a concern.


If you find yourself in a situation where you have to use screws for outdoor projects, always opt for those labeled as deck screws or exterior-rated screws. These screws are engineered to handle the stresses and strains of outdoor life while providing a long-lasting hold.


In summary, while it may be convenient to think about using drywall screws for all your fastening needs, especially if you have them on hand, it's important to remember that they are not suitable for outdoor applications. The risk of rust and structural failure simply outweighs any initial convenience. Always choose appropriate fasteners designed for the outdoors to ensure the longevity and safety of your projects.
